| I understand what you're saying by way of wrecking isn't racing, however, isn't wrecking what made Bristol famous? Bristol has never had side-by-side racing, it's always been a one-groove race track, thus you had to bump someone out of the way to get by them. That is what the attraction to Bristol is, in my opinion. Nobody ever went there to see 43 cars run in a straight line and not hit anyone. I agree, the new surface is great. But it's not what people come to Bristol to see, at least most people. They come to see someone leading get knocked out of the way, and that didn't happen anywhere in the field last night. |
